With the rapid development of urban rail transit in China, it is very important to improve the techniques and safety of the train control system. Communications-Based Train Control,"CBTC" for short, is a moving-block signaling system that has been widely introduced and implemented in China for the recent years. For the improving of the system performance analysis method and the optimization strategy in the system design and verification stage, a CBTC train operation simulation system is studied in this thesis, which also provides an open platform for the study of train operation organization and energy consumption optimization.The system is designed to provide a friendly user interface, use a guideway database based on digraph, take IEEE standard1474.1recommended safety braking model. The system implements train traction calculation, train simulation, and performance analysis on simulation results.The data management subsystem has the data editing and data parsing functions for the system basic database, digraph guideway database, and simulation database. Data editing function simplifies the user input information and keep it in basic database, and meanwhile data parsing function performs the digraph guideway database automatic generation to provide static database for train traction calculation and train simulation subsystem. With the complete of train traction calculation and train simulation, the simulation database will be produced that includes static database and dynamic database. Simulation database can be graphically displayed by man-machine interface subsystem and processed by performance analysis subsystem to generate performance reportFirstly, the original data information was analyzed in this thesis. A friendly user interface for data editing was designed according to the system requirements. Secondly, a digraph topology representation was researched and automatic digraph guideway database generation was proposed. Finally, static database generation, simulation database storage and interfaces for other subsystems were completed.The practical application shows that the functions of data editing and data parsing in data management subsystem consistent with customary. The functions follow the code for metro and meet the functional and performance requirements of CBTC train operation simulation system.
